Description
These Mixed Berry Muffins are moist, fluffy, and bursting with sweet and tangy berries, perfect for breakfast or a snack.
Ingredients

- 2 cups all-purpose flour
- 3/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 2 teaspoons baking powder
- 1/3 cup vegetable oil
- 1 large egg
- 1/3 – 1/2 cup milk
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 1/2 cups mixed berries (fresh or frozen)
- 1 tablespoon all-purpose flour (for tossing berries)
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C) and line a muffin tin with paper liners.
- In a large bowl, whisk together flour, sugar, salt, and baking powder.
- In a separate bowl, mix vegetable oil, egg, milk, and vanilla extract.
- Pour the wet ingredients into the dry ingredients and stir until just combined.
- Toss the berries with 1 tablespoon of flour and gently fold them into the batter.
- Divide the batter evenly among muffin cups, filling about 3/4 full.
- Bake for 18–22 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
- Let muffins c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
- You can use fresh or frozen berries; no need to thaw frozen berries.
- Don’t overmix the batter to keep muffins light and fluffy.
- Optional: sprinkle sugar on top before baking for a sweet crust.
